A leading facilities management provider is seeking a Health and Safety Officer to conduct audits and compliance inspections across various sites. The ideal candidate must hold a NEBOSH qualification and have strong knowledge of health and safety legislation, along with experience in audits. This contract position offers a competitive day rate of £300-£330, providing an excellent opportunity to join a reputable team in Manchester.

How to prepare for a job interview at Boden Group
✨Know Your NEBOSH Inside Out
Make sure you’re well-versed in the NEBOSH qualification content. Brush up on key health and safety legislation, as you might be asked to demonstrate your understanding during the interview. Being able to reference specific regulations will show that you’re not just qualified, but also knowledgeable.
✨Showcase Your Audit Experience
Prepare to discuss your previous audit experiences in detail. Think of specific examples where you identified risks or improved compliance. This will help the interviewer see how your practical experience aligns with their needs for conducting audits across various sites.
✨Familiarise Yourself with the Company
Research the facilities management provider thoroughly. Understand their values, recent projects, and any challenges they face in health and safety. This knowledge will allow you to tailor your answers and demonstrate genuine interest in joining their team.
✨Prepare Questions to Ask
Have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ask at the end of the interview. Inquire about their approach to health and safety audits or how they support ongoing training for their staff. This shows that you’re proactive and genuinely interested in the role and the company.
